Schiff: There’s ‘Circumstantial Evidence of Collusion’ Between Trump, Russia

RUSH EXCERPT:
SCHIFF: "First of all, I was surprised to see Director Clapper say that because I don’t think you can make the claim categorically as he did. I would characterize it at the outset of the investigation and there was circumstantial evidence of collusion. There is direct evidence, I think, of deception and that’s where we begin the investigation. Now I don’t want to prejudge where we ultimately end up and of course, there’s one thing to say there’s evidence and there’s another thing to say we can prove this or prove it beyond a reasonable doubt or there’s enough evidence to bring to a grand jury for purposes of criminal indictment and there is certainly enough for us to conduct the investigation."
